Packaging science is a multidisciplinary field focused on the design, development, and evaluation of packaging systems. It encompasses materials science, engineering, logistics, and marketing to create effective packaging solutions. The primary goal is to ensure product safety, integrity, and marketability.

The selection of packaging materials is critical. Plastics offer versatility and excellent barrier properties but face environmental scrutiny. Paperboard is renewable and recyclable, often used for dry goods. Glass provides inertness and premium appeal, while metals offer robust protection.
Innovation focuses on sustainable alternatives like biodegradable polymers, recycled content, and minimalist designs to reduce material usage and environmental impact.

A common misconception is that all packaging is inherently wasteful. However, effective packaging is essential for reducing product spoilage and waste throughout the supply chain. Sustainability is a major challenge, balancing performance with environmental responsibility.

What is the difference between packaging and packaging science?
Packaging refers to the materials and containers themselves, while packaging science is the study and application of scientific principles to design and develop these packaging solutions.
Why is packaging science important?
It ensures product quality, safety, extends shelf life, reduces waste, and enhances consumer experience, all while considering environmental impact and cost-effectiveness.
